Transaction 16855924ffe3496d704f5eb4ae7277e4df6220b443a3c742e20054a4c04863c8
1 Input
2 Outputs
- 16855924ffe3496d704f5eb4ae7277e4df6220b443a3c742e20054a4c04863c8:0
- 16855924ffe3496d704f5eb4ae7277e4df6220b443a3c742e20054a4c04863c8:1
value 6345818
address 188T3NXY2yXp3xrrMipo4GszfjCkQzzfzC
value 75010000
address 1BbVkKF19MKUedZJaWJghE1y4iXbzhkSBs